Покупка и аренда отдельного физического сервера стоит немалых денег, поэтому для размещения небольших и среднемасштабных проектов подобный подход является нецелесообразным. Благодаря широкому распространению продвинутых технологий виртуализации на рынке хостинг-услуг появилось новое предложение — аренда виртуального сервера. VPS или VDS — это эмулятор физического сервера. При удаленном доступе не прослеживается никаких различий между выделенным и виртуальным сервером, различия имеются только на аппаратном уровне.
Преимущества и недостатки
Виртуальный сервер обладает повышенной стабильностью работы и мощностью. Однако это не означает, что самый дешевый VPS будет работать элитных shared-хостингов. Клиент может подключиться к серверу с правами root, что значительно расширяет возможности. Сервер можно настроить под выполнение практически любых задач, например, сделать из него хранилище данных, почтовый сервер или файлообменник. Недостатки у VPS практически отсутствуют, за исключением трудностей самостоятельного обслуживания, оптимизации и настройки сервера.
Отличия от виртуального хостинга:
-
Каждый сервер представляет собой независимую среду.
-
Клиент может проводить компиляцию и инсталляцию любого ПО.
-
Хостер выделяет установленный объем мощности, никакой конкуренции между клиентами.
-
Простота создания «слепков» системы (Backup) или резервных копий.
-
Повышенная стабильность работы за счет более точного распределения мощностей.
Каких типов бывают виртуальные сервера
В первую очередь проводится разделение по типу установленной операционной системы. ОС Linux может работать на любых серверах, а Windows только на VDS (виртуальный выделенный сервер). Технологии программной виртуализации предназначаются для управления VPS, а аппаратной — для VDS.
-
OpenVZ — наиболее распространенная технология виртуализации на уровне ОС, её преимуществом является дешевизна и проста в обслуживании, а также возможность быстрого изменения конфигурации и мощности. Из недостатков можно отметить зависимость каждого VPS от общего ядра ОС на физическом сервере.
-
XEN — популярная система виртуализации на аппаратном уровне. Она позволяет создавать полностью изолированные среды (VDS). Но имеются и свои минусы, например, необходимость рестарта сервера для сохранения измененной конфигурации и более высокая стоимость.
Для полнофункциональной работы большинства веб-проектов достаточно аренды VPS, но для узкоспециализированных целей требуется выделенные виртуальные сервера повышенной мощности.
e-news.com.ua